Fitz wants to be paid starter money, i.e. $15+mil. The Jets want to pay him as the highest paid backup ($7-8mil). He's a guaranteed starter for the Jets. There is no other team that will guarantee him a starting job. Fitz has no leverage. The only teams that could pencil him in as a starter other than us are in position to draft a QB. Denver could use him, but they just traded for Sanchez, who despite what much of the board thinks, is not that much worse than Fitz.
